Memory low—free memory
Many features of the device use memory to store data. The
device notifies you if the device or the memory card
memory is low.
To free device memory, transfer data to a compatible
memory card, if you have one. Mark files to be moved, and
select Options > Move to folder > Memory card and a
folder.
To remove data to free memory, select File manager or the
respective application. For example, you can remove the
following:
Messages from Inbox, Drafts, and Sent folders in
Messag.
Retrieved e-mail messages from the device memory
Saved web pages
Saved images, videos, or sound files
Contact information
•Calendar notes
Downloaded applications. See also ‘Application
manager’, p. 100.
Installation files (.sis) of applications you have installed
to a compatible microSD card; first back up the
installation files to a compatible PC using Nokia
Nseries PC Suite.
Any other data that you no longer need
Personalize your device
Use the standby display for fast access to your most
frequently used applications. See ‘Active standby
mode’, p. 15.
To change the standby mode background image or
what is shown in the screen saver, see ‘Themes’, p. 99.
To customize the ringing tones, see ‘Profiles—set
tones’, p. 64 and ‘Add ringing tones for contacts’, p. 67.
To change the shortcuts assigned for the different
presses of the scroll key and left and right selection
keys in the standby mode, see ‘Standby mode’, p. 104.
To change the clock shown in the standby mode, press
, and select Applications > Clock > Options >
Settings > Clock type > Analogue or Digital.
Mobile search
Use Mobile Search to get access to search engines, and
find and connect to local services, web sites, images, and
mobile content.
Press , and select Search. A list of categories is
displayed. Select a category (for example, images), and
enter your text into the search field. Select Search. The
search results are displayed on the screen.
